A briefing was held in Baku to mark the foundation laying ceremony of mosque to be built in Fuzuli as a gift of Turkmenistan to Azerbaijan

On October 10, 2025, a briefing was held in Baku, organized by the Embassy of Turkmenistan in the Republic of Azerbaijan, to mark the foundation laying ceremony for a mosque to be built by Turkmenistan as a gift to Azerbaijan in the city of Fuzuli.

The briefing was attended by the Advisor to the Special Representative of the President of the Republic of Azerbaijan for Fuzuli, Aghdam, and Khojavend Districts, leadership and members of the Parliament of Azerbaijan, the Chairman of the Azerbaijani side of the Turkmenistan-Azerbaijan Working Group on Interparliamentary Relations, the Chairman of the Council of Elders of Azerbaijan, the First Deputy Chairman of the Caucasus Muslims Office, the Chairman and Deputy Chairman of the Center for Analysis of International Relations of Azerbaijan, ambassadors of Turkic-speaking states accredited to the Republic of Azerbaijan, political scientists, representatives of public organizations, as well as leading mass media representatives.

The event participants expressed their sincere gratitude to the President of Turkmenistan Serdar Berdimuhamedov, as well as to the National Leader of the Turkmen People, Hero-Arkadag, and the Turkmen people for the mosque being built in the city of Fuzuli, as a gift of Turkmenistan to Azerbaijan. The mosque will be constructed at the expenses of the Charity Fund for Providing Assistance to Children in Need of Guardianship named after Gurbanguly Berdimuhamedov.

The symbolism of the foundation laying ceremony of the mosque in Fuzuli, initiated by Turkmenistan and held at the 12th Summit of the Council of Heads of State of the Organization of Turkic-Speaking States, was emphasized. For the first time in history, Turkic states jointly laid the foundation of a mosque, a blessed venue for Muslims.

Briefing participants also emphasized that this initiative will make a significant contribution to strengthening relations between Turkmenistan and the Republic of Azerbaijan, as well as all Turkic-speaking states. It was especially noted that the people of Azerbaijan highly value this gift, which serves as a proof of the unity of two countries.
